> Hello Team,
> We are doing a POC using Apache griffin for data quality projects.
> We have a requirement to check data quality between Oracle and Hive tables.
> Hive connection is working fine, but we are not able to establish Oracle 
> connection.
> I would like to understand if Apache Griffin supports jdbc Oracle connection 
> using oracle.jdbc.driver.OracleDriver driver. I tried using Mysql jdbc 
> connection template to pass Oracle connection details, however it didn't 
> work. I am getting below error:
> {color:#FF0000}ERROR griffin: JDBC driver oracle.jdbc.driver.OracleDriver 
> provided is not found in class path{color}
> {color:#FF0000}java.lang.ClassNotFoundException: 
> oracle.jdbc.driver.OracleDriver{color}
